Bellinger's On-Base Percentage (OBP) and its Impact
A crucial aspect of protecting a power hitter like Aaron Judge is having players ahead of him in the batting order who can consistently get on base. A high on-base percentage (OBP) ensures that Judge frequently bats with runners in scoring position, maximizing his RBI potential. Bellinger's OBP is a key component of this strategy. Compared to other players in the Yankees lineup, Bellinger's OBP often ranks highly, consistently putting runners on base for Judge.
- Higher OBP leads to more runners on base for Judge: A simple yet effective strategy. More runners mean more opportunities for Judge to drive in runs and contribute significantly to the team's scoring.
- Forces opposing pitchers to pitch more carefully to Bellinger: Knowing Bellinger can get on base increases the pressure on opposing pitchers. They might opt for more cautious pitches, potentially leading to more walks or hittable pitches for Judge.
- Example scenarios showcasing how a high OBP can set up Judge for RBI opportunities: Imagine a bases-loaded situation created by Bellinger getting on base. This presents a prime opportunity for Judge to hit a grand slam or at least a bases-clearing double, significantly boosting the Yankees' run production. Bellinger's Power Potential
Bellinger isn't just a high-OBP hitter; he also possesses significant power. The threat of Bellinger hitting a home run himself forces opposing pitchers to adjust their strategies, indirectly benefiting Judge. By pitching carefully to avoid a Bellinger home run, pitchers might leave pitches more susceptible to Judge's power hitting.
- Bellinger's home run potential creates pressure on opposing pitching: The fear of giving up a home run changes the pitcher's approach, making them less likely to throw their best pitches against Judge.
- Forces pitching changes which can disrupt opponent’s strategy: A successful Bellinger at-bat can lead to a pitching change, disrupting the opposing team's rhythm and introducing a less-familiar pitcher to face Judge.
- Creates more favorable matchups for Judge later in the game: By wearing down the opposing pitching staff, both Bellinger and other high-OBP hitters create more favorable matchups for Judge, who might face a tired or less effective reliever later in the game.
